Films of the film festival "Literature and Cinema" to be shown at the Presidential Library

18 October 2022

On October 18, 2022, at 15:00, the Presidential Library will host a screening of films - laureates of the International Film Festival "Literature and Cinema", which was held in Gatchina this September. Director Andrei Yegorov will present his new work to the audience - the documentary film "A Tram Goes to the Front" (Lenfilm). The tram is an integral part of the life of St. Petersburg, but so far no separate film has been devoted to it.

The tram played a special role at the most difficult moment in the history of Leningrad - during the siege. Due to the lack of fuel and energy in the first siege winter, all means of transportation stopped in the city. Exhausted by hunger and frost, people were forced walking to work in the snow-covered city on foot, sometimes overcoming many kilometers. But already on April 15, 1942, the trams started running again, and this was the first victory that inspired people of Leningrad. The film contains unique archival footage of the war period and memories of the inhabitants of besieged Leningrad.  

The festival's readers' jury awarded the film "A Tram Goes to the Front" with the award "For fidelity to the memory of the feat of Leningraders during the war years".

Also at the Presidential Library’s cinema club meeting Olga Kostyuchenko, head of the M-Art school of graphic and motion design, will present to the audience a modern multimedia genre - a book trailer, as one of the forms of promotion of the Presidential Library's collections in social networks. The purpose of the book trailer is to interest the reader, to convince him to read this or that work or to refer to the original source of information. The theme of book trailers created by school graduates is the life and career of great Russian writers, poets and artists.
